and it's a major but, in that they're quite spotty, often don't produce what they say, particularly in the case of the one mentioned.

The devil, of course, is in the details. I think it would be adequate if 8052.COM were to maintain a library of datasheets of 805x components, leaving other devices, e.g. UARTs, parallel ports, etc, to someone else. The main interest, at least from my perspective, is completeness, and KEIL has left a few things to be desired in that regard, so patching up the holes, omissions, broken links, in their setup, whatever they are, e.g. pin count, package, etc, would be a good place to start.

I just thought I'd suggest this, since those "other" datasheet sites are becoming more and more cumbersome, and less and less dependable for reliable information.
